How do I teach the skeletal system to students?
Start by introducing the skeletal system's four core functions: support, protection, movement, and mineral storage. Build from macrostructure (bone classification and regions) to microstructure (compact vs. spongy bone tissue), then connect skeletal anatomy to the muscular system through lever mechanics. Using labeled diagrams alongside written practice helps students anchor anatomical terminology to visual structures before moving to function-based questions.
What are good activities for practicing skeletal system concepts?
Effective practice activities include bone identification exercises using unlabeled diagrams, joint classification matching tasks, and scenario-based questions about fracture types and healing stages. Quizzes that require students to connect calcium regulation to bone density or link specific bones to muscular attachments push past memorization into applied understanding, which is where retention is strongest.
What mistakes do students commonly make when learning the skeletal system?
Students frequently confuse the axial and appendicular skeleton divisions, and they often misclassify joints by conflating structure with range of motion. Another common error is treating the skeletal system as purely structural, causing them to overlook its roles in hematopoiesis and mineral homeostasis. Targeted quiz practice on these distinctions, especially with answer-key feedback, helps correct these misconceptions before assessments.

How does the skeletal system connect to the muscular system, and how do I teach that connection?
The skeletal and muscular systems work together as a lever system: bones act as rigid levers, joints as fulcrums, and muscles as the force-generating components. Teaching this connection explicitly helps students understand why skeletal anatomy matters beyond memorization. Quizzes that ask students to identify which muscles attach to specific bones, or to calculate mechanical advantage at a joint, make this interdependence concrete and assessable.
